【问题标题】:Nginx module development with mysql posible?用mysql开发Nginx模块可行吗?
【发布时间】:2010-11-17 13:28:37
【问题描述】:

我正在尝试编写一个 nginx 模块,该模块根据基于用户的标准对来自 Mysql 数据库的流量进行折扣。 我不知道从哪里开始我只知道它的概念,可能会调用事件以发送字节(假设每 10 mb 左右使用 C 中的 mysql 库并进行查询以降低流量) 有可能吗?谁能给我一些提示?我知道那里没有那么多 nginx 开发人员。 我可以在 lighthttpd 或 apache 上做到这一点,我只需要一些帮助。谢谢

【问题讨论】:

  • “折扣”是什么意思?

标签: apache module nginx lighttpd


【解决方案1】:

我也尝试使用 nginx 进行 C 开发,但最终选择了 G-WAN。

不仅 G-WAN 的 C 脚本比 nginx 模块运行得更快,而且您无需配置任何东西,它们可以“开箱即用”。

传统的“hello world”让您了解它与 nginx 或 Apache 模块的比较(只有 10 行代码!):

http://gwan.ch/en_developers.html

最近添加的一项是#prama 链接指令,它允许您将脚本与任何现有库(就像 mySQL、PostgreSQL 甚至 SQLite)链接。

这里有一个 SQLite 示例:

http://gwan.ch/source/sqlite.c.txt

【讨论】:

    猜你喜欢
    • 2011-05-12
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 2016-11-20
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    相关资源
    最近更新 更多